What Causes Scanty And Irregular Periods?

default
Posted on Tue, 21 Oct 2014
Question: Hi! Im 34 years old. I have a 5 years old daughter. I used to have period every 28 days normally. But since 2012 November I'm getting scanty period . This happens after the removal of copper t. My gynae dr told me to do usg pelvis, fsh ,lh,tsh ,t4 and bhcg test. All the lab test came out normal except the usg report says polycystic ovary and no free fluid cul de sac. I'm very worried because I would like to plan for another baby. Please help me. Thanks.

PCOS can cause irregular periods and anovulation. Are your periods regular when you are not on duphaston or meprate?

Since your reports are normal , you need not worry about scanty periods now. If your periods are regular, try for spontaneous conception. After 6 months of trial if you have difficulty in conceiving, you might require ovulation induction drug for ovulation to occur. Avoid delay in pregnancy since you are already 34 yrs.

If your periods are irregular, first regularize your period prior to pregnancy.

Yes, what you said was right. PCOS was only finding in the scan , otherwise you have no symptoms. 70% people with just a finding of PCOS in scan needs no treatment. But a follicular study need to be done to see for ovulation. If that is there, no treatment is required..

I advised taking OCP because that might help to build up your endometrium to get a normal bleeding.. Please use it only with the prescription of your doctor..
